Book Synopsis God Lives in Glass by : Robert J. Landy

Download or read book God Lives in Glass written by Robert J. Landy and published by Skylight Paths Publishing. This book was released on 2001 with total page 62 pages.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: What does God do? How do we let God in? If you met God, what would you say? Answers from young spiritual thinkers from around the world, representing more than 20 different religious traditions will help adults of all traditions to see God in new ways.
